ASBCA Throws DCAA Another Brushback Pitch
In a recent decision, the Armed Services Board of Contract Appeals rejected the Defense Contract Audit Agency’s assertion that a cost or type of cost for which allowability is dependent on circumstances or contracting officer discretion can be considered “expressly unallowable” and subject to penalties.
